  • Cannot install Adobe flash player. the 'get+"installer keeps saying it cannot pass the integrity test.

    have win xp, latest versions of firefox and adobe' flash player. It works on the Explorer, but firefox calls for a missing plugin. When I try to download it, keep getting the "failed integrity test" message from the "get plus downloader". I tried all recommended remedies, including reinstalling firefox - nothing works.
    == This happened ==
    Every time Firefox opened

    Getplus is Adobe's download manager (Adobe DLM). Try downloading the installer and installing it yourself to see if you can get it.
    <u>'''Install/Update Adobe Flash Player for Firefox'''</u>: your ver. N/A; current ver. 10.1 r53 ('''important security update 2010-06-10''')
    See: '''[http://support.mozilla.com/en-US/kb/Managing+the+Flash+plugin#Updating_Flash Updating Flash]'''
    -'''<u>use Firefox to download</u>''' and <u>'''SAVE to your hard drive'''</u> (save to Desktop for easy access)
    -exit Firefox (File > Exit)
    -check to see that Firefox is completely closed (''Ctrl+Alt+Del, choose Task Manager, click Processes tab, if "firefox.exe" is on the list, right-click "firefox.exe" and choose End process, close the Task Manager window'')
    -double-click on the Adobe Flash installer you just downloaded to install/update Adobe Flash
    -when the Flash installation is complete, start Firefox, and test the Flash installation here: http://kb.adobe.com/selfservice/viewContent.do?externalId=tn_15507&sliceId=1
    *<u>'''NOTE: On Vista and Windows 7'''</u> you may need to run the plugin installer as Administrator by starting the installer via the right-click context menu if you do not get an UAC prompt to ask for permission to continue (i.e nothing seems to happen). See this: http://vistasupport.mvps.org/run_as_administrator.htm
    *'''<u>NOTE for IE:</u>''' Firefox and most other browsers use a Plugin. IE uses an ActiveX version of Flash. To install/update the IE ActiveX Adobe Flash Player, same instructions as above, except use IE to download the ActiveX Flash installer.

  • Adobe Flash Player 11.4 installation via SCCM(Batch File)

    Hi Guys,
    I need to install Adobe Flash Player 11.4 on 150+ Computers via SCCM
    I am trying to run batch file in SCCM but doesn't work.
    It says Program has started in reporting but nothing happens and eventually failed saying -> run time exceeded
    SCCM program-> i m just calling ->
    commandline --> flashinstall.bat
    my code in batch file is,
    @echo off
    start \\sms01\source$\Adobe Flash Player 11.4.402.265\IE\flashplayer_11_ax_debug.exe /silent
    start \\sms01\source$\Adobe Flash Player 11.4.402.265\Other Browser\flashplayer_11_plugin_debug.exe /silent
    xcopy /y /q /s "\\sms01\source$\Adobe Flash Player 11.4.402.265\mms.cfg" "C:\windows\System32\macromed\flash\"
    EXIT
    Can you please help me out regarding how to run batch file in sccm

    OK , I just deployed flash player here and it ran like a charmy .
    1 - Download the last version of flash ( msi )
    - Go to this URL and Download the msi file : http://www.adobe.com/au/products/flashplayer/distribution3.html
    2 - Create a "install.cmd" file  .
       - Create a folder , place the flash player msi file there ( install_flash_player_11_plugin.msi) . Inside this folder , create a file with the name "install.cmd" . Open this file and add the follow lines  :
    msiexec /qn /norestart /i "%~dp0install_flash_player_11_plugin.msi"
    exit /B %EXIT_CODE%
    Salve and close the file .
    I assume that you know how to create a package  / program .
    3 - Create a new package
       - After create the packge , create a new program for the package . In command line field , click in browse , make sure that you list "all files (*.*)" and click at install.cmd . Select the msi file (install_flash_player_11_plugin.msi) on "Windows Installer" option  . also , make sure that "Run with administrative rights" is selected on "Environment" .
    Thats  should be enough , let me know how it go .
